Bots?

Übersicht BlitzBasic Beginners-Corner

Neue Antwort erstellen

 

Malte

Betreff: Bots?

BeitragDi, März 29, 2005 22:42
Antworten mit Zitat
Benutzer-Profile anzeigen
hallo ich wollte in meinen spiel gerne bots intrigriern aber dies geht wohl nicht...was mach ich falsch(ps:wenn ich das mit while mache kommt nur schwarzes fenster)
bauer_model=LoadAnimMesh( "markio\mariorun.x" )
ScaleEntity bauer_model,.2,.2,.3
TranslateEntity bauer_model,50,0.20,0
PositionEntity bauer_model,2,10,3

MoveEntity bauer_model,.1,1,0
 

Dreamora

BeitragDi, März 29, 2005 23:19
Antworten mit Zitat
Benutzer-Profile anzeigen
Da fehlen:

Updateworld
renderworld
flip

Laden nie in der Hauptschleife, sonst wirst du ziemlich schnell einen fehler bekommen und es stürzt einfach ab.
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.
 

Malte

BeitragMi, März 30, 2005 12:45
Antworten mit Zitat
Benutzer-Profile anzeigen
bauer_model=LoadAnimMesh( "markio\mariorun.x" )

ScaleEntity bauer_model,.2,.2,.3
TranslateEntity bauer_model,50,0.20,0
PositionEntity bauer_model,2,10,3

MoveEntity bauer_model,.1,1,0
Updateworld
renderworld
flip


wie gesagt die welt wir ganz unten im script(is ja auch nur ein bot)auch gerendert wo soll die schleife hin?
 

Darren

BeitragMi, März 30, 2005 13:12
Antworten mit Zitat
Benutzer-Profile anzeigen
ich habe da mal ne ganz dezente frage. du hast warscheinlich noch nie was von doublebuffering oder sowas gehöhrt oder. aber schon bots einbauen wollen. ver such dich doch erstmal an etwas kleinerem ich mein du weißt nicht wo die schleife hin soll und willst bots coden... naja ich sag dazu nix mehr.

BlitzBasic: [AUSKLAPPEN]
bauer_model=LoadAnimMesh( \"markio\mariorun.x\" ) 

ScaleEntity bauer_model,.2,.2,.3
TranslateEntity bauer_model,50,0.20,0 ;entweder das
PositionEntity bauer_model,2,10,3 ;oder das
;beides bringt in dieser reihenfolge das gleiche wie nur:
PositionEntity bauer_model,2,10,3

;schleifen anfang
While Not KeyHit(1)
MoveEntity bauer_model,.1,1,0
UpdateWorld
RenderWorld
Flip
Wend


backbuffer noch setzten und graphikmodus aktivieren und dann könnte es gehen(cam und licht wär net schlecht)
MFG Darren
  • Zuletzt bearbeitet von Darren am Mi, März 30, 2005 13:31, insgesamt einmal bearbeitet
 

Malte

BeitragMi, März 30, 2005 13:22
Antworten mit Zitat
Benutzer-Profile anzeigen
kommt bei mir nur ne black seite Sad das prob hatte ich ja
 

Timo

BeitragMi, März 30, 2005 13:27
Antworten mit Zitat
Benutzer-Profile anzeigen
hast du den Backbuffer gesetzt? also am Anfang
BlitzBasic: [AUSKLAPPEN]
SetBuffer BackBuffer()

stehen? wenn nicht - mach mal hin Smile
 

feider

ehemals "Decelion"

BeitragMi, März 30, 2005 13:29
Antworten mit Zitat
Benutzer-Profile anzeigen
Da musste Doublebufferingbenutzen.
 

Malte

BeitragMi, März 30, 2005 14:43
Antworten mit Zitat
Benutzer-Profile anzeigen
er is immer sofort da
 

feider

ehemals "Decelion"

BeitragMi, März 30, 2005 17:17
Antworten mit Zitat
Benutzer-Profile anzeigen
Hast dus jetzt mit Doublebuffering versucht???
 

Weazle25

BeitragMi, März 30, 2005 17:33
Antworten mit Zitat
Benutzer-Profile anzeigen
Malte hat Folgendes geschrieben:
kommt bei mir nur ne black seite Sad das prob hatte ich ja


Hast Du auch ne Kamera und ne Lichtquelle erstellt und die Kamera auf das Objekt ausgerichtet?


Gruss
Weazle
 

Malte

BeitragDo, März 31, 2005 16:25
Antworten mit Zitat
Benutzer-Profile anzeigen
was?
ich muss wt mache`?
noch eine cam?
naja wenn ihr meint....aber dowblebuffering kapier ich nid so
 

Dreamora

BeitragDo, März 31, 2005 16:35
Antworten mit Zitat
Benutzer-Profile anzeigen
Nicht noch eine Cam sondern eine Cam

Und zwar nicht im Objekt, denn dann wirst du das Objekt nicht sehen können Smile

Double Buffering sorgt nur dafür, dass die Grafikkarte sinnvoll arbeiten kann ... wenn du setbuffer backbuffer() hast musst du einfach ein flip am ende der hauptschleife haben.
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.
 

Malte

BeitragFr, Apr 01, 2005 20:11
Antworten mit Zitat
Benutzer-Profile anzeigen
aber dann seh ich doch die spielfigur nid mehr wenn ich die cam auf den bot richte

Rob_

BeitragFr, Apr 01, 2005 20:50
Antworten mit Zitat
Benutzer-Profile anzeigen
? Du bist voll verpeilt junge, ich schlage mal vor das du hier nach schaust:

www.robsite.de
www.blitzbase.de
www.freebotcode.com

schau dir tuts an und lad dir die Online Hilfe runter.
Dann versuch kleine games zu machen so das du das alles verstehst mit dem nicht in der schleife laden und backbuffer. Daaaaaaaaaaaaaaan kannst du
dir bots programmieren, bot haben ki : )
AMD Athlon 64 3500+ | Infineon 1 GB DDR RAM | nVidia Geforce 7800 GTX

Neue Antwort erstellen


Übersicht BlitzBasic Beginners-Corner

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group